数据传输系统、应用数据传输系统的数据传输方法技术方案

技术编号:8685670 阅读:150 留言:0更新日期:2013-05-09 05:14
本发明专利技术涉及一种数据传输系统、应用数据传输系统的数据传输方法。数据传输方法,其包含当前述些服务器中的一者有数据封包要传送时,通过管理模块判断前述些服务器中的一者的频宽是否足够传送数据封包,若前述些服务器中的前述者的频宽无法传送数据封包时,前述些服务器中的前述者通过周边传输装置将数据封包传送至前述些服务器中的另一者;以及通过前述些服务器中的另一者接收数据封包,并将数据封包通过前述些服务器中的另一者的频宽传送至因特网。

【技术实现步骤摘要】

本专利技术是有关于一种电气通信技术,且特别是有关于一种数据传输系统以及应用数据传输系统的数据传输方法。
技术介绍
云运算是一种基于因特网的运算模式,使用者可透过因特网连接到数据中心,以进行网络资源的运用或者存取个人数据等不同的服务。因此,如何使数据中心的服务器所提供的频宽资源能够有效被利用,以提高云运算的使用效率是目前业界亟欲解决的问题。在现有技术中,存在几种解决方式,诸如设计良好的算法来对频宽资源进行最佳化配置、动态调整虚拟机器(Virtual Machine, VM)的配置、让每台实体主机(PhysicalMachine, PM)的频宽使用超过额定频宽、对硬件架构进行设计来达到最佳化配置等方式。然而上述解决方式均存在若干缺点,例如算法需复杂运算而耗费运算资源、动态调整虚拟机器的配置导致资源的浪费、虽超额使用频宽然每台实体主机仍无法共享彼此频宽、需对硬件架构进行针对性地设计等。
技术实现思路

技术实现思路
的一目的是在提供一种数据传输系统以及应用数据传输系统的数据传输方法,借以改善算法需复杂运算而耗费运算资源、动态调整虚拟机器的配置导致资源的浪费、虽超额使用频宽,然每台实体主机仍无法共享彼此频宽、需对硬件架构进行针对性地设计的问题。为达上述目的,本
技术实现思路
的一技术方案是关于一种数据传输方法。数据传输方法是应用于数据传输系统,数据传输包含至少二服务器、周边传输装置以及管理模块,其中周边传输装置通信耦接于前述些服务器,并用以传输数据封包,而管理模块分散配置于前述些服务器中,数据传输方法包含以下步骤:当前述些服务器中的一者有数据封包要传送时,通过管理模块判断前述些服务器中的一者是否有足够的频宽传送数据封包,若前述些服务器中的前述者的频宽无法传送数据封包时,前述些服务器中的前述者通过周边传输装置将数据封包传送至前述些服务器中的另一者;通过前述些服务器中的另一者接收数据封包,并将数据封包通过前述些服务器中的另一者的频宽传送至因特网。为达上述目的,本
技术实现思路
的再一技术方案是关于一种数据传输系统。数据传输系统包含至少二服务器、周边传输装置、交换器以及管理模块。前述些服务器中的每一者包含虚拟交换模块。虚拟交换模块用以提供频宽。周边传输装置通信耦接于前述些服务器并用以传输数据封包。交换器通信耦接于前述些服务器的前述些虚拟交换模块,且用以接收固定频宽并将频宽分配予前述些服务器。此外,管理模块分散配置于前述些服务器中,当前述些服务器中的一者有数据封包要传送时,管理模块检查前述些服务器中的前述者的频宽是否足够传送数据封包,其中若前述些服务器中的前述者的频宽无法传送数据封包时,则前述些服务器中的前述者会通过周边传输装置将数据封包传送至前述些服务器中的另一者,其中由前述些服务器中的另一者接收数据封包,并将数据封包通过前述些服务器中的另一者的频宽传送至因特网。根据本专利技术一实施例,于上述系统和方法中,当服务器为多个时,若前述些服务器中的前述者的频宽无法传送数据封包时,则前述些服务器中的前述者会通过周边传输装置将数据封包传送至前述些服务器中的具有剩余频宽者,由前述些服务器中的具有剩余频宽者接收数据封包,并将数据封包通过前述些服务器中的具有剩余频宽者的频宽传送至因特网。根据本专利技术另一实施例,于上述系统和方法中,周边传输装置包含集线器。集线器用以通信耦接前述些服务器,其中前述些服务器中的前述者会通过集线器将数据封包传送至前述些服务器中的具有剩余频宽者。根据本专利技术再一实施例,于上述系统和方法中,管理模块于前述些服务器中的前述者的频宽无法传送数据封包时,检查前述些服务器中的另一者是否足够传送数据封包,若前述些服务器中的另一者的频宽足够传送数据封包,则前述些服务器中的前述者通过周边传输装置将数据封包传送至前述些服务器中的另一者。根据本专利技术又一实施例,于上述系统和方法中,数据封包包含输入封包以及输出封包的其中至少一者,当前述些服务器中的另一者判定数据封包为输出封包时,前述些服务器中的另一者透过其频宽将数据封包传送至因特网,而当前述些服务器中的另一者判定数据封包为输入封包时,前述些服务器中的另一者透过周边传输装置将数据封包传送至前述些服务器中的前述者。根据本专利技术另再一实施例,于上述系统和方法中,前述些周边传输装置中的每一者包含通用串行总线(USB)线以及串行端口(Com port)线的其中至少一者。根据本专利技术另又一实施例,于上述系统和方法中,数据传输系统为云系统。根据本专利技术另再一实施例,于上述系统和方法中,前述些服务器中的每一者包含虚拟交换模块,虚拟交换模块用以提供频宽。根据本专利技术另又一实施例,于上述系统和方法中,数据传输系统还包含交换器。交换器通信耦接于前述些服务器的前述些虚拟交换模块,且用以接收固定频宽并将频宽分配予前述些服务器。因此,根据本专利技术的
技术实现思路
,本专利技术实施例通过提供一种数据传输系统以及应用数据传输系统的数据传输方法,在借用频宽服务器不足以传送数据封包时,判断出借频宽服务器有无足够频宽来传送数据封包,而利用出借频宽服务器将数据封包传送至因特网,无须事先通过前述些服务器来进行繁复的算法以计算出配置策略、无须动态调整虚拟机器的配置、无须超额使用频宽、亦无须对硬件架构进行针对性地设计。因此,本专利技术实施例的数据传输系统以及应用数据传输系统的数据传输方法可使数据传输系统在使用低运算资源的状况下,有效地分配频宽资源。附图说明为让本专利技术的上述和其它目的、特征、优点与实施例能更明显易懂,所附附图的说明如下:图1是绘示依照本专利技术一实施例的一种数据传输系统的电路方块示意图2是绘示依照本专利技术另一实施例的一种数据传输系统的电路方块示意图;图3A是绘示依照本专利技术再一实施例的一种数据传输方法的流程图;以及图3B是依照本专利技术又一实施例绘示一种数据传输方法的流程图;图4是绘示依照本专利技术又一实施例的一种数据传输方法的流程图。主要组件符号说明100:数据传输系统110:服务器112:虚拟交换模块120:服务器122:虚拟交换模块130:周边传输装置140:交换器150:管理模块200:数据传输系统210:服务器 212:虚拟交换模块220:服务器222:虚拟交换模块230:集线器240:交换器250:管理模块260:服务器300:数据传输方法310 350:步骤400:数据传输方法410 450:步骤具体实施例方式为了使本专利技术的叙述更加详尽与完备,可参照所附的附图及以下所述各种实施例,附图中相同的号码代表相同或相似的组件。但所提供的实施例并非用以限制本专利技术所涵盖的范围,而结构运作的描述非用以限制其执行的顺序,任何由组件重新组合的结构,所产生具有均等功效的装置,皆为本专利技术所涵盖的范围。其中附图仅以说明为目的,并未依照原尺寸作图。另一方面,众所周知的组件与步骤并未描述于实施例中,以避免对本专利技术造成不必要的限制。图1是依照本专利技术一实施例绘示一种数据传输系统100的电路方块示意图。数据传输系统100包含至少二服务器(例如:服务器110以及服务器120)、周边传输装置130、交换器140、管理模块150。如图1所示,服务器110包含虚拟交换模块112,而服务器120包含虚拟交换模块122,交换器140通信耦接于虚拟交换模块112及虚拟交换模块122。如图所示,服务器11本文档来自技高网
...

【技术保护点】
一种数据传输方法,其特征在于,该数据传输方法是应用于一数据传输系统,该数据传输系统包含至少二服务器、一周边传输装置以及一管理模块,其中该周边传输装置通信耦接于该些服务器,并用以传输一数据封包,而该管理模块分散配置于该些服务器中,其中该数据传输方法包含:当该些服务器中的一者有该数据封包要传送时,通过该管理模块判断该些服务器中的一者的频宽是否足够传送一数据封包,若该些服务器中的该者的该频宽无法传送该数据封包时,该些服务器中的该者通过该周边传输装置,将该数据封包传送至该些服务器中的该另一者;以及通过该些服务器中的该另一者接收该数据封包,并将该数据封包通过该些服务器中的该另一者的该频宽传送至因特网。

【技术特征摘要】
2011.11.08 TW 1001407621.一种数据传输方法,其特征在于,该数据传输方法是应用于一数据传输系统,该数据传输系统包含至少二服务器、一周边传输装置以及一管理模块,其中该周边传输装置通信耦接于该些服务器,并用以传输一数据封包,而该管理模块分散配置于该些服务器中,其中该数据传输方法包含: 当该些服务器中的一者有该数据封包要传送时,通过该管理模块判断该些服务器中的一者的频宽是否足够传送一数据封包, 若该些服务器中的该者的该频宽无法传送该数据封包时,该些服务器中的该者通过该周边传输装置,将该数据封包传送至该些服务器中的该另一者;以及 通过该些服务器中的该另一者接收该数据封包,并将该数据封包通过该些服务器中的该另一者的该频宽传送至因特网。2.根据权利要求1所述的数据传输方法,其特征在于,当该些服务器为多个且该些服务器中的该者的该频宽无法传送该数据封包时,该数据传输方法还包含以下步骤: 该些服务器中的该者通过该周边传输装置将该数据封包传送至该些服务器中的具有剩余频宽者;以及 通过该些服务器中的具有剩余频宽者接收该数据封包,并将该数据封包通过该些服务器中的具有剩余频宽者的该频宽传送至因特网。3.根据权利要求2所述的数据传输方法,其特征在于,该周边传输装置包含一集线器,该集线器用以通信耦接该些服务器,其中该些服务器中的该者会通过该集线器将该数据封包传送至该些服务器中的具有剩余频宽者。4.根据权利要求1所述的数据传输方法,其特征在于,当该管理模块于该些服务器中的该者的该频宽无法传送该数据封包时,检查该些服务器中的该另一者是否足够传送该数据封包,若该些服务器中的该另一者的该频宽足够传送该数据封包,则该些服务器中的该者通过该周边传输装置将该数据封包传送至该些服务器中的该另一者。5.根据权利要求1所述的数据传输方法,其特征在于,该数据封包包含一输入封包以及一输出封包的其中至少一者,当该些服务器中的该另一者判定该数据封包为该输出封包时,该些服务器中的该另一者透过其频宽将该数据封包传送至因特网,而当该些服务器中的该另一者判定该数据封包为该输入封包时,该些服务器中的该另一者透过该周边传输装置将该数据封包传送至该些服务器中的该者。6.根据权利要求1所述的数据传输方法,其特征在于,该周边传输装置包含一通用串行总线线以及一串行端口线的其中至少一者。7.根据权利要求1所述的数据传输方法,其特征在于,判断该些服务器中的该者具有足够的频宽传送该数据封包时,由该些服务器中的该者将该数据封包传送至因特网。8.根据权利要求1所述的数据传输方法...

【专利技术属性】
技术研发人员:陈仲轩黄彦文高仲廷钟惠光李汉超
申请(专利权)人:财团法人资讯工业策进会
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1